OverviewThe rapid development of urban industrialization and mineral resource utilization has led to the widespread release of toxic heavy metals into water, soil, and the atmosphere, posing serious threats to ecological security and human health. This reprint is dedicated to advancing the fundamental theories and engineering practices of heavy metal remediation. It showcases high-quality, original research on a range of innovative technologies and strategies, including the application of environmental microorganisms, functional materials, and multi-technology combinations. It also encompasses biogeochemical processes of heavy metals (migration, transformation, and fate), advanced remediation technologies (targeting, persistence, and mechanisms), and ecological safety assessment methods, ultimately contributing to the co-achievement of a cleaner environment.
